Commerce Council to discuss street improvement plan

By Scott Harvey

Commerce – The Commerce City Council is scheduled Tuesday to meet in workshop prior to its regular meeting, where they'll discuss the Texas Open Meetings Act and a street improvement program.

A civil engineering firm representative will be on hand to introduce some street improvement options for the city. City Manager Dion Miller says the council may discuss a pre-design plan, and conduct an inventory and pavement assessment. Council will also take into account the city's current drainage study, which is scheduled to be complete in September.

The council's regular meeting will follow the workshop. Council is scheduled to hold a public hearing and consider a conditional use permit for property along Main Street for use as a welfare or health center. They'll also consider approval of a possible rate increase from Atmos Energy, plus make appointments of members to a Charter Review Committee.

Tuesday's workshop is open to the public and begins at 5:30 p.m. in the Executive Conference Room of City Hall, 1119 Alamo Street. The regular session begins at 7:00 p.m. in the Council Chambers.
